VTCA

Keilor and St Albans need to win in the final round of the Victorian Turf Cricket Association senior division if they have any chance of playing finals. Both teams sit six points outside the top four after Saturday’s results. Keilor had its worst performance of the back half of the season against Haig Fawkner. The Blues were bowled out for just 85. Haig Fawkner finished 6-86 in reply. St Albans beat Westmeadows in a thriller, with the Warriors falling four runs short of victory. In other matches, Sunshine United lost to Aberfeldie.

VSDCA

Taylors Lakes suffered its ninth straight loss in the Victorian Sub District Cricket Association south-west, losing to Altona on Saturday. Altona made 7-246 from its overs, with George Sakkas taking 5-39 for the Lions. The Lions were bowled out for 171 as the middle order failed. Kaidin Jackson top scored with 45. The loss sees the Lions slip to 15th. Taylors Lakes will finish its season against Elsternwick.

Bowls

Deer Park and Melbourne couldn’t be separated in Bowls Victoria premier division weekend pennant on Saturday. The two teams both won two rinks, while finishing on 74 shots, to share the points. James Pearce and Mark Casey were the winning skips for Deer Park. Deer Park bounced back on Sunday with a 75 (14)-72 (4) win against Altona. Pearce and Casey were the winning skips again.

NAB League

The Western Jets made it four wins in a row, beating Geelong Falcons on Saturday in the NAB League Girls competition. After an even first quarter, the Jets opened the game up in the second quarter with four goals. The Jets continued to pepper the goals in the second half and were able to extend the margin, despite inaccurate goal kicking. The Jets won 7.13 (55)-2.5 (17). Caitlin Sargent kicked three goals. The Jets sit third after six rounds.
